Raspberry

One of the most popular fruits starting with R is the Raspberry, a tiny, delicate fruit that is often enjoyed fresh, frozen, or incorporated into recipes. Rich in antioxidants and vitamin C, raspberries add a sweet and slightly tart taste to desserts, jams, and salads.

Rambutan

Rambutan is a luscious, tropical fruit native to Southeast Asia. Its thin, pink outer shell encloses a succulent, juicy flesh that is often described as sweet and refreshing. Rambutan is not only a delight to taste but also highly nutritious, containing fiber and vitamin B.
